
It has been just over two weeks since BTS made an appearance at the 76th United Nations General Assembly on September 20, where each of the members had a chance to give individual speeches. Jimin was particularly a highlight of this appearance, not just for his words during his speech but also for the process of delivering the speech, which saw him become a book from which to borrow a leaf and apply it to our daily life situations.
In particular, while giving his speech, Jimin was really nervous given the intensity of the stage whereby the group was speaking in front of world leaders from all over the globe, and the weight of the responsibility of speaking for the youth and delivering their stories, a task that he put so much importance to. As such, Jimin had to take a break at some point and took a deep breath to calm his nerves before proceeding with his speech.
So many people found his deeds relatable, which brought him closer to the audience. Like the UN Global Communications leader and UNHCR Chief Spokesperson Melissa Fleming said, it showed that despite his high celebrity status, he was still a human being. Thus, everyone could relate to him.

On October 5, a Chief Buddhist priest at Gwaneum temple mentioned Jimin's appearance at the #UNGA while speaking to a gathering, as reported in an article in Beopbo news, a news outlet for Buddhists in South Korea. The priest also reiterates how Jimin's pause and composing himself during the speech are teaching and life lessons.

Mainly, the priest says that a friend said it was remarkable how Jimin forgot his words during the speech but stopped and calmly started over. The friend said they would just have cried if they were in that position.
Based on how Jimin handed the situation and himself, the priest says that it gave him the thought that it is needless to fear making mistakes because there is always the chance to redeem yourself.
The priest uses an analogy of being shot by a poisoned arrow, which brings up a second arrow if the first one is not removed and could be more catastrophic. In this case, fear, anger, and thoughts of vengeance are the second arrow stemming from any kind of event that could have brought up the emotions as the first arrow. Dwelling on these emotions could cause death eventually. Thus, as much as the first arrow is uncontrollable, the second one is within our control, whereby getting rid of such thoughts brings happiness after being freed from the bondage of the thoughts.
